COVID-19: 23 Persons Die After Receiving Vaccine

NORWAY has reported an alarming death of 23 elderly people shortly after receiving the Covid-19 vaccine.

Norwegian Medicines Agency in a statement, said, a total of 23 people died within days of receiving their first dose of the Pfizer-BioNTech vaccine against coronavirus.

The Pfizer vaccine requires two doses separated by 21 days. It must be stored in an ultra-cold freezer, thermal shipping container, or refrigerator.

According to Dr. Sigurd Hortemo, chief physician at the Norwegian Medicines Agency, common side effects like fever and nausea “may have contributed to a fatal outcome in some frail patients.”

Doctors have said the adverse reactions were seen among people aged over 80 years who already have a frail body.

Experts have said 13 of the 23 people who died have shown common symptoms of mRNA vaccines such as diarrhea, nausea and fever.

Pfizer however, has temporarily reduced its vaccine supply in Europe following the concerns raised with the deaths in Norway.
